Most Common Roof Faults in Eastbourne
Roofs in Eastbourne take a beating from wind, driving rain, freeze-thaw cycles and general ageing. Add in older repairs or poor detailing, and small weaknesses show up fast. The issues we most often come across include:
- Slipped, cracked or missing tiles (ridge, hip and verge areas included)
- Loose or damaged slate with failed fixings
- Flat roof leaks from worn felt, split membranes or failed trims (Felt, EPDM, GRP fibreglass)
- Lead flashing splits, lifting flashings and failed pointing around leadwork
- Chimney stack cracks, failing mortar joints, flaunching issues and water ingress
- Leaking gutters, broken joints, and rotten or damaged fascias & soffits
- Valley and junction leaks (dormers, extensions, porches and abutments)
- Storm damage, wind-lifted edges and emergency leaks after heavy weather
- Condensation and ventilation problems causing damp or mould in the loft space
- Velux or other roof window leaks from seals, flashing kits or poor installation
Roof damage rarely stays the same for long. Water can track through felt layers, soak timbers, stain ceilings and damage insulation. That’s why it’s worth using roofers who can diagnose the cause and repair it properly — not just cover it up.

Roof Repair Costs in Eastbourne
Roofing prices in Eastbourne vary by roof type, access, materials and how widespread the fault is. A small tile repair is very different to replacing failed flashings. Average starting ranges include:
| Type of Work | Typical Cost (excl. VAT) in Eastbourne |
|---|---|
| Roof inspection / survey | £80 – £250 |
| Replacing broken/slipped tiles | £120 – £350 |
| Flat roof repairs (per m²) | £40 – £90 |
| Guttering repairs / replacement | £150 – £600+ |
| Full roof replacement | £4,000 – £12,000+ |

Local Rules & Compliance
Roofing work in Eastbourne must follow UK Building Regulations where applicable — particularly for insulation, ventilation, structural integrity, drainage and fire safety. If you’re re-roofing, altering the structure, or changing materials, you may also need Building Control input depending on the scope.

Frequently Asked Questions
How can I tell if my roof in Eastbourne needs repair?
Look out for leaks, damp patches, slipped tiles, dripping gutters, damaged flashing, loose ridge tiles, or mould in the loft. If you’re unsure, a roofer can inspect and confirm the cause.
Can I repair my roof myself?
Small tasks like clearing a gutter may be doable, but most roof repairs involve height risks and correct detailing. Using trained professionals is usually safer and avoids mistakes that lead to bigger leaks.
How long do roofing repairs take?
Minor repairs can sometimes be completed in a visit, while larger work — like widespread tile replacement or flat roof renewal — may take a few days depending on access and time of the year.
Do I need planning consent for roofing work in Eastbourne?
Most standard repairs won’t require planning permission. However, major alterations (such as changing roof height, adding dormers, or certain loft conversion works) may need approval from East Sussex County Council and/or Building Control.
